Perched on a hilltop, Cerrito del Carmen offers a panoramic view of Guatemala City and its surroundings. This small park is home to the Cerrito del Carmen Church, a colonial-era structure that stands as one of the city’s oldest churches. Visitors can explore the historical church and enjoy the expansive vistas from the lookout point, making it a serene spot for both reflection and sightseeing.
